December 2024 Joan Nott, one of the oldest members in the whole of our Association, was delighted to receive her certificate this week, from her President Jeanette, with the wording –

this certificate is awarded to:
Joan Nott
who was an Association Golden Girl during their
Centenary Year and recognised for her 50 years
of service in the fellowship of Inner Wheel.
